See Statement of Financial Accounting Standard No. 121. Under this standard if the undiscounted future cash flows from the asset (including sale amount) are less than its carrying amount, a loss is recognized. The amount of the impairment loss is measured by subtracting the asset’s fair value from its carrying value.
